Have done it the way you do, but now I'm facing the problem of how to save the finished video (as, for example, MP4 file)! I've tried rendering, but just render the cube and the video in the background not, is that normal? Does this need to be combined with the video editing program? PS: Thank you in advance for the answers!!!
@AB-mv1mb5 жыл бұрын
so you are saying that when you hit render only cube renders and the video in the background doesn't show up? the simple solution to this problem is creating background object which is an option when you click on the motion tracker object. most people just render the 3d object and its passes like shadow reflection because rendering with background increases render time. if you want to render it for rough work you can try software opengl renderer it is very fast and useful for this king of things hope this helps!

After 3d solve, I pressed "Generate Point Cloud", but no scene point cloud generated thus I cannot generate mesh as well.
@JoseLValdez4 жыл бұрын
If you couldn't resolve this issue, in the Advance Settings in the Reconstruction tab, lower the number in the Min Angle. I was having the same issue, hope this helps even if my message is 1 year apart.
